
CloudMasonry Launches Data & AI Practice Under Leadership of Landon Harris
CloudMasonry, a Salesforce consulting firm, announced the launch of a dedicated Data & AI Practice led by Landon Harris. The new unit will provide data strategy, cross‑cloud integration, advanced analytics, AI/ML advisory, and intelligent document processing for clients. Harris brings more than 15 years of CRM, data and AI experience to shape the practice’s go‑to‑market offerings. Early projects will focus on financial services, technology and consumer brands, leveraging CloudMasonry’s existing Salesforce expertise.

Gamma Rays Quickly Toughen Nitrogen‑fixing Bacteria
Researchers at Japan’s National Institutes for Quantum Science and Technology combined adaptive laboratory evolution with repeated gamma‑ray mutagenesis to create heat‑tolerant Bradyrhizobium diazoefficiens strains. By exposing cultures to stepwise temperature increases and ten 40 Gy irradiation rounds, they reduced development time...
